All I got after the installation was finished was 'WP.FIL > not found'. Thanks in advance, Bob Stearns. Why not use the Xenix version of WP? It works much better without using the Poor Messy Dos Kludge commonly known as VP/ix. We started using VP/ix and abandoned it when we had more problem calls per day (5 systems) than from all of our mini-computer sites (over 80). Look in some old (about May 1990) issues of Computer Shopper for some insights on setting up WP on VP/ix (Xenix version came out shortly after that, six months later, we were using Xenix version, it works very well. =-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=- Douglas A.
